#---------------------------------------------------------------------------
|
||||
# Explanation of tests expected to fail:
|
||||
# test_abstract_ipc: Relies on Linux-specific IPC functionality
|
||||
# test_fork: Relies on using pthreads _after_ fork, _before_ exec
|
||||
# test_diffserv: Needs IP_PROTO, IP_TOS setsockopt(); the headers
|
||||
# are present on z/OS UNIX System Services, but
|
||||
# fails with:
|
||||
# EDC8109I Protocol not available. (./ip.cpp:164)
|
||||
# NOTE: not listed as a valid IP setsockopt() option at:
|
||||
# http://pic.dhe.ibm.com/infocenter/zos/v2r1/index.jsp?topic=%2Fcom.ibm.zos.v2r1.bpxbd00%2Fsetopt.htm
|
||||
#
|
||||
XFAIL_TESTS="test_abstract_ipc|test_fork|test_diffserv"
|
||||
|
||||
# BUILD_TIPC is not defined, so we skip all these tests
|
||||
SKIP_TESTS="test_.*_tipc"
